The American baby boom made unconvincing U. S. advice to poor countries that they restrain their births. 【C1】______, there has hardly been a year since 1957 in which birth rates have not fallen in U. S. and other rich countries, and in 1976 the fall was especially【C2】______. Germany has fewer births than deaths, and U. S. is temporarily able to【C3】______ this condition because the children of the baby boom are now a large group of married couples.
It is true that Americans are greatly 【C4】______ women liberation: once women see interesting and well-paid jobs and careers【C5】______, they are less willing to provide free【C6】______ for child raising. From costing nothing, children suddenly come【C7】______seem impossibly expensive. And【C8】______ the high cost of children are added the uncertainties introduced by divorce; couples are unwilling to【C9】______ children to the terrible experience of marital【C10】______ and themselves to the difficulty of raising a child alone.
These circumstances—women working outside the home and the【C11】______of marriage tend to spread【C12】______ industrial society and they will affect more countries. Along with them goes social mobility, a main factor in【C13】______ the births in Europe in the nineteenth century.
Food shortage will happen when the 【C14】______ resulting from the good harvests of 1998 have been【C15】______. Urbanization is to continue, with the cities of developing nations struggling【C16】______ the weight of large populations. The presently rich countries are approaching a stable population largely because of the 【C17】______ place of women, and they 【C18】______ are setting an example of restraint to the rest of the world. Industrial society will spread to the poor countries, and【C19】______ will exceed resources. All this will【C20】______ to a population in the twenty-first century that is smaller than was feared a few years ago.
【C9】
选项
A、subject
B、show
C、bring
D、perceive
答案
A
解析
动词辨析题。句意为:夫妻越来越不愿意让孩子遭受婚姻破裂带来的痛苦,也不愿意让自己遭受独自抚养孩子的痛苦。分析原句结构可知,空格处支配了两个宾语children和themselves,这两个宾语后接了介词to引导的补语。选项[A]subject用于subject sb.to sth.结构时表示“令某人遭受……”,为答案。
